Does Cold Turkey Function the Key to Effective Smoking Termination?

The debate over the best approach to quitting smoking is fiery, with many differing opinions. Cold turkey, the method of abruptly stopping all cigarette consumption, suggests to be a powerful solution. However, its efficacy is often disputed. Some individuals find the severity of cold turkey overwhelming, leading to greater cravings and a higher chance of relapse. On the other hand, others think that the force of going cold turkey can be the most effective factor in breaking the addiction cycle. Ultimately, the best method for quitting smoking depends on individual preferences and circumstances.

Quit Smoking: Mastering the Cold Turkey Method

Going cold turkey might sound harsh, but it's a surprisingly effective way to break smoking. This method involves immediately eliminating cigarettes without any aids. While it can be difficult, the rewards of a smoke-free life are well worth the struggle.

The key to success with cold turkey is ironclad willpower and preparation. Pinpoint your triggers, develop coping mechanisms for cravings, and surround yourself in a supportive environment.

  • Consider joining a support group or seeking professional help to increase your chances of triumph.
  • Remember that cravings are temporary and will eventually subside.
  • Concentrate on the positive aspects of quitting, such as improved health, more energy, and savings.

With a clear mind and commitment, you can overcome nicotine addiction and emerge as a successful non-smoker.
